Testing at a Glance for South Dakota

Once you've read the handbook, here's what to expect at the SD DPS knowledge test.

Question count

25

Passing score

80%

Time limit

No time limit

Test fee

$28

Documents You'll Need When You Take the South Dakota Test

Certified birth certificate, Social Security card, two pieces of mail proving residence (in applicant's or parent's name); parental consent if under 18.

South Dakota-Specific Rules Covered in This Handbook

Rules unique to South Dakota that SD DPS weights heavily in the knowledge test — you'll see these in the handbook chapters.

  • gavel Instruction permit available at age 14 (one of youngest minimums in U.S.)
  • gavel Must hold instruction permit 275 days (or 180 with driver's ed) before restricted minor's permit
  • gavel 50 hours supervised driving required, including 10 hrs inclement weather and 10 hrs after dark
  • gavel Restricted minor's permit bans driving 10 p.m.-6 a.m. without parent/guardian
  • gavel All wireless device use banned while driving on instruction/restricted permit

After You Pass: South Dakota License Renewal

License valid for

5 years

Renewal fee

$28

Renew early

Up to 180 days before expiration

Which South Dakota handbook chapters are most likely to appear on the test?

Highest test yield: Traffic Signs (largest single section), Right-of-Way & Intersections, Signals & Signaling, Speed Limits & Following Distance, and Alcohol/Drug laws. Skimming safe-driving-in-fog-type appendices last is a common time-saver.

How often is the South Dakota driver handbook updated?

SD DPS typically publishes a new edition once a year, though major legislation (e.g., hands-free laws, GDL changes) can prompt an off-cycle refresh. The date on the cover indicates the current edition.
